Table 1 demonstrates that when the self-reported subjective severity scores (among all participants) of all four GSM symptoms were compared as continuous variables between baseline and end of treatment, there was significant improvement in vaginal dryness and dyspareunia in the IVR1 dosing group ( P values <0.01), with a nonsignificant trend in improvement ( P = 0.06) for the IVR2 dosing group.
